If the sum of two numbers is x
Then the equation is like this:
a+b = x
Then it says one of the number is 12. Change either a or b into 12
12 + b =x
If we want to find the other number, we need the make it into the subject
b = x - 12

The better deal is the 12 pack because the unit price is $0.37 which is lower than the unit price of the 18 pack that is $0.80.
Step-by-step explanation:
To find which is the better deal, you have to determine which one offers a lower unit price by dividing the price of each package by the number of balls in the pack:
$4.47/12=$0.37
$14.46/18=$0.80
According to this, the answer is that the better deal is the 12 pack because the unit price is $0.37 which is lower than the unit price of the 18 pack that is $0.80.
